Latest Patents
Victoria holds a patent for a crush-tolerant container and blank, along with a method for forming the same. This invention includes a blank for constructing a crush-tolerant container, which consists of a first side panel, a bottom panel, a second side panel, and a top panel coupled together in series. The design features at least one cutout and at least one bridge portion defined along a first fold line between the top panel and the first side panel. These elements are configured to maintain the top panel in a plane spaced above the top edge of the first side panel when the container is formed and not under a stacking load. Additionally, the design allows the top panel to move downwardly under stacking load conditions, ensuring that it can be co-planar with the top edge of the first side panel.
